官方网站 云服务器 专用服务器香港云主机28元月 全球云主机40+ 数据中心地区 成品网站模版 企业建站 业务咨询 微信客服

Xshell5无法连接阿里云服务器

admin 22小时前 阅读数 159 #云服务器知识
在使用Xshell 5连接阿里云服务器时遇到问题,可能是由于多种原因导致的,需确认服务器的公网IP和安全组设置是否正确,确保SSH端口(默认22)已开放,并允许您的IP访问,检查本地网络环境是否存在防火墙或代理限制,核实用户名、密码或密钥文件是否正确配置,若问题依旧,建议查看Xshell的日志文件以获取更多错误信息,必要时联系阿里云技术支持进行排查。

XShell 5 连不上阿里云服务器?排查与解决方案

在使用 XShell 5 连接阿里云服务器时,有时会遇到连接失败的问题,这些问题可能由多种原因引起,例如网络配置错误、安全组规则限制、防火墙设置不当、SSH 密钥或密码问题,以及 DNS 配置问题等,本文将详细分析可能导致连接失败的原因,并提供相应的解决方法,帮助用户顺利连接到阿里云服务器。


常见问题及原因分析

网络配置错误

问题描述:

XShell 5 连接到阿里云服务器时,提示“无法连接到主机”,这可能是由于网络配置不正确,例如本地网络连接故障或服务器 IP 地址输入错误。

解决方法:

  • 确认本地计算机的网络连接正常,确保能够访问互联网。
  • 检查 XShell 中输入的服务器 IP 地址,确保没有拼写错误或多余的空格。
  • 确认阿里云服务器的公网 IP 地址是否正确,可通过阿里云控制台查看。
  • 如果使用的是内网 IP,需确保本地和阿里云服务器位于同一 VPC 或通过专线连接。

安全组规则限制

问题描述:

即使输入正确的 IP 地址,仍然无法连接到阿里云服务器,可能是由于安全组规则限制了端口访问。

解决方法:

  • 登录阿里云控制台,进入安全组页面。
  • 查看当前实例的安全组规则,确认是否允许 SSH(默认端口为 22)或其他指定端口的入站流量。
  • 如果没有开启相应端口的入站规则,点击“添加安全组规则”,选择协议类型为 TCP,端口范围为 22,授权对象为“0.0.0.0/0”或具体的 IP 地址段。
  • 点击保存后,重新尝试连接。

防火墙设置

问题描述:

即便修改了安全组规则,仍然无法连接,可能是由于服务器上的防火墙阻止了 SSH 连接。

解决方法:

  • 登录到阿里云服务器(可以通过控制台使用“远程终端”功能)。
  • 检查防火墙是否启用,并确认是否允许 SSH 端口(22)的流量。
    • 对于常见的 Linux 发行版,可以使用以下命令检查和修改防火墙设置:
      sudo ufw status
      sudo ufw allow 22/tcp
    • 对于 CentOS 或 RHEL,可以使用 firewalld
      sudo firewall-cmd --zone=public --add-port=22/tcp --permanent
      sudo firewall-cmd --reload
  • 修改完成后,重启服务器并再次尝试连接。

SSH 密钥或密码问题

问题描述:

如果使用 SSH 密钥登录,可能会因为密钥文件路径错误或权限不足导致连接失败;如果使用密码登录,则可能是密码错误。

解决方法:

  • 如果使用密钥登录,确保私钥文件路径正确,并且具有适当的权限(600),可以在 XShell 中检查“身份验证”选项卡下的私钥文件路径。
  • 如果使用密码登录,确认输入的用户名和密码无误,建议通过控制台生成新的 SSH 密钥对,并使用密钥登录以提高安全性。

DNS 配置问题

问题描述:

有时 DNS 配置不当也会导致连接失败,特别是当使用域名而非 IP 地址进行连接时。

解决方法:

  • 检查本地计算机的 DNS 设置,确保能够解析出阿里云服务器的公网 IP 地址。
  • 如果使用的是内网域名,需确保本地和阿里云服务器位于同一 VPC,并且已正确配置内网域名解析。

其他原因

问题描述:

方法均未能解决问题,可能存在其他未知因素影响连接。

解决方法:

  • 尝试更换不同的网络环境(如移动数据、Wi-Fi),排除网络提供商的影响。
  • 使用其他工具(如 PuTTY)尝试连接,确认是否为 XShell 特定问题。
  • 检查阿里云服务器的日志文件,查看是否有异常信息,可以通过登录阿里云控制台查看系统日志。

总结与建议

通过以上步骤,大多数情况下可以解决 XShell 5 连接阿里云服务器的问题,需要注意的是,在实际操作中,应根据具体情况进行调整,确保每个环节都符合要求,为了保证系统的安全性和稳定性,建议定期更新操作系统和应用程序,并遵循最佳实践进行配置。

如果您在尝试上述解决方案后仍无法解决问题,建议联系阿里云技术支持团队寻求进一步的帮助,他们可以根据您的具体情况提供更加专业的指导和支持,希望本文能为您提供有价值的参考,祝您顺利连接到阿里云服务器!

版权声明
本网站发布的内容(图片、视频和文字)以原创、转载和分享网络内容为主 如果涉及侵权请尽快告知,我们将会在第一时间删除。
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库

热门